Q: Is 971,170 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 971,170 is a composite number.

Why is 971,170 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 971,170 can be evenly divided by 1 2 5 10 97,117 194,234 485,585 and 971,170, with no remainder.

Since 971,170 cannot be divided by just 1 and 971,170, it is a composite number.
